Output ed343611a02f30b59f979c5ef2bb90e4efc091503cad5cd6bef82d3672452cff:1

value
336786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 586b3757b950e83f62aee10e53c151926ddbbeb4 OP_EQUAL
address
39kXpwECrXWDvqhMp37mBfpiaLPBpEZ8Di
transaction
ed343611a02f30b59f979c5ef2bb90e4efc091503cad5cd6bef82d3672452cff
spent
true